Description
Trichloroparaldehyde is a specialized chlorinated derivative of paraldehyde, serving as a versatile chemical intermediate and reagent. Its unique structure makes it valuable for introducing trichloroacetyl or related functional groups into target molecules in synthetic organic chemistry. This compound is primarily sought by research and development laboratories, fine chemical manufacturers, and pharmaceutical companies engaged in the synthesis of complex molecules, agrochemicals, and other specialty chemicals.
Application
- Pharmaceutical Intermediate: Used in the synthesis of active pharmaceutical ingredients (APIs) and other drug candidates.
- Agrochemical Synthesis: Serves as a key building block in the production of herbicides, fungicides, and pesticides.
- Fine Chemical Production: Acts as a precursor and reagent in the manufacture of dyes, pigments, and other specialty organic compounds.
- Research & Development: Employed in academic and industrial R&D for exploring new synthetic pathways and creating novel chemical entities.
- Polymer Chemistry: Can be utilized as a modifier or cross-linking agent in the development of specialty polymers.

Storage
Preserve in a tightly closed container, protected from light. Store in a cool, dry, well-ventilated area away from incompatible materials such as strong acids and organic solvents. Recommended storage temperature is between 15°C and 25°C. Keep container tightly sealed when not in use to prevent moisture absorption and degradation.
